A metallic sphere of radius 10.5 cm is melted and then recast into smaller cones, each of radius 3.5 cm and height 3 cm. How many cones are obtained ? |
|
Answer» Correct Answer - 126 Volume of metallic sphere `= ((4)/(3)pi xx (21)/(2) xx (21)/(2) xx (21)/(2)) cm^(3) = ((3087pi)/(2)) cm^(3)` VOlume of 1 smaller cone `= ((1)/(3)pi xx (7)/(2) xx (7)/(2)xx 3) cm^(3) =((49pi)/(4)) cm^(3)` Number of cones `= ("volume of sphere")/("volume of 1 cone")` |
